Non-Genuine Mode
When toner within a toner cartridge is empty, the XXXX Cartridge is Close to Life or
Replace XXXX Cartridge (XXXX: Yellow, Magenta, Cyan, or Black) message appears.
When you want to use the printer in the Non-Genuine Mode, enable the Non-Genuine Mode and
replace the toner cartridge.
IMPORTANT:
• If you use the printer in the Non-Genuine Mode, the performance of the printer may not be at its optimum. And
any problems that may arise from the use of the Non-Genuine Mode are not covered by our quality guarantee.
The continuous use of the Non-Genuine Mode can also cause the printer to break down, and any repair
charges for such break down will be incurred by users.
NOTE:
• To disable the Non-Genuine Mode, select Off for Non-Genuine Mode on the operator panel or deselect the
check box next to On on the Non-Genuine Mode page on the Printer Maintenance tab in the Printer Setting
Utility.
îš„ Using the Operator Panel
NOTE:
• Before starting the operation described below, confirm that the Select Function screen is displayed on the
LCD panel.
1 Press the (System) button.
2 Select Admin Menu and then press the button.
3 Select Maintenance and then press the button.
4 Select Non-Genuine Mode and then press the button.
5 Select On and then press the button.
6 Press the button until the top page is displayed.
The printer switches to the Non-Genuine Mode.
